site stats

Exponential backoff meaning

WebSep 30, 2024 · Exponential backoff and jitter. Exponential backoff is an algorithm that uses feedback to multiplicatively decrease the rate of some process to gradually find an acceptable rate. The idea is to generate longer wait periods between each retry, assuming the system will work at some point because the issue is just a matter of time.

HTTP response status codes - PlayFab Microsoft Learn

WebDec 15, 2024 · This article lists global HTTP response status codes and what they mean. It also includes extra description that generally applies to all PlayFab APIs. ... Pause and then retry request using exponential backoff pattern. 503: Service Unavailable: PlayFab API servers are not available to process the request. Pause and then retry request using ... WebFeb 26, 2015 · Exponential backoff is beneficial when the cost of testing the condition is comparable to the cost of performing the action (such as in network congestion). if the cost of testing the condition is much smaller (or negligible), then a linear or constant wait can work better, provided the time it takes for the condition to change is negigible as ... bt investor report https://peruchcidadania.com

Guide to Spring Retry Baeldung

WebOct 10, 2016 · Define the maximum retry count. Retry the service call and increment the retry count. If the calls succeeds, return the result to the caller. If we are still getting the … WebThe meaning of EXPONENTIAL is of or relating to an exponent. How to use exponential in a sentence. of or relating to an exponent; involving a variable in an exponent… WebFeb 26, 2015 · Exponential backoff is beneficial when the cost of testing the condition is comparable to the cost of performing the action (such as in network congestion). if the … exhaust hood stainless steel

Implementing The Exponential Backoff Algorithm To

Category:How to handle a "Throttling – Maximum sending rate exceeded…

Tags:Exponential backoff meaning

Exponential backoff meaning

What is binary exponential backoff? - Quora

An exponential backoff algorithm is a form of closed-loop control system that reduces the rate of a controlled process in response to adverse events. For example, if a smartphone app fails to connect to its server, it might try again 1 second later, then if it fails again, 2 seconds later, then 4, etc. Each time … See more Exponential backoff is an algorithm that uses feedback to multiplicatively decrease the rate of some process, in order to gradually find an acceptable rate. These algorithms find usage in a wide range of systems and … See more The 'truncated' variant of the algorithm introduces a limit on c. This simply means that after a certain number of increases, the exponentiation stops. Without a limit on c, the delay … See more • Control theory See more Exponential backoff is commonly utilised as part of rate limiting mechanisms in computer systems such as web services, to help enforce fair … See more Exponential backoff algorithms can be used to avoid network collisions. In a point-to-multipoint or multiplexed network, multiple senders communicate over a single shared … See more Given a uniform distribution of backoff times, the expected backoff time is the mean of the possibilities. After c collisions in a binary exponential backoff algorithm, the delay is randomly chosen from [0, 1, ..., N] slots, where N = 2 − 1, and the expected backoff … See more WebFeb 1, 2024 · 1 Answer. It can be done with stateful retry - in which case the exception is thrown after each retry, but state is maintained in the retry state object, so the next delivery of that message will use the next delay etc. This requires something in the message (e.g. a header) to uniquely identify each message. Fortunately, with Kafka, the topic ...

Exponential backoff meaning

Did you know?

WebApr 11, 2024 · An exponential backoff algorithm retries requests exponentially, increasing the waiting time between retries up to a maximum backoff time. For example: Make a … WebAnswer: Binary is an implementation detail that bears no value to understand the concept. Exponential backoff, one implementation of random backoff, is a mechanism used for …

WebFeb 5, 2024 · Exponential backoff; A specified amount of time is allowed to elapse between each retry. The first retry waits for the minimum delay. On subsequent retries, time is added exponentially to the initial duration for each retry, until the maximum delay is reached. Exponential back-off adds some small randomization to delays to stagger … WebMar 14, 2024 · It has a function called Schedule.exponential e.g. val exponential = Schedule.exponential(10.milliseconds) The definition is: ... If we look beyond …

WebJan 13, 2024 · Implement HTTP call retries with exponential backoff with IHttpClientFactory and Polly policies. The recommended approach for retries with exponential backoff is to take advantage of more advanced .NET libraries like the open-source Polly library. Polly is a .NET library that provides resilience and transient-fault … WebA timeout or failure doesn't necessarily mean that side effects haven't happened. ... immediately and aggressively, the client waits some amount of time between tries. The …

WebApr 26, 2024 · An exponential backoff is an algorithm that uses a pre-defined process to gradually, multiplicatively decrease the rate of an operation to find a more acceptable …

Webtimes of 0xT and 1xT, respectively, meaning A wins the race while B waits. At the end of this transmission, B attempts to retransmit, while A attempts send a new frame, resulting in another collision. Question: Give the probability that A wins this second backoff race immediately after this first collision. CSE 123 – Discussion 4 13 exhaust hood hinge kitWebFeb 1, 2013 · A common backoff algorithm is ” exponential backoff“. With exponential backoff, you exponentially increase the backoff duration on each consecutive failure. The following Java snippet shows a simple implementation of the exponential backoff algorithm and how to use it to call Amazon SES. exhaust hood in kitchenWebJun 28, 2016 · Then you can do something like this. def doubling_backoff (start): if start == 0: start = 1 yield start while True: start *= 2 yield start def no_backoff (start): while True: yield start. and then in your decorator, it looks like this. backoff_gen = backoff (delay) while max_tries > 1: try: return f (*args, **kwargs) except exceptions as e ... exhaust hood 意味WebMar 12, 2024 · Meaning; Policy: Exponential: Exponential back-off. MaxRetryCount: 5: The maximum number of retries. MaxDelay: 30 seconds: The maximum delay between … exhaust hood spray in steam turbineWebMar 26, 2024 · Better Retries with Exponential Backoff and Jitter . Learn how to better control your application retries using backoff and jitter from Resilience4j. Read more → ... Finally, we can inject the values of retry.maxAttempts and retry.maxDelay in our @Retryable definition: @Service public interface MyService { @Retryable(retryFor = SQLException ... exhaust hood filterWebWe can use an exponential backoff algorithm for the retry strategy to ensure that our service doesn't cause a total outage to our dependencies. This tool helps visualize an … bt investors in peopleWebFeb 28, 2024 · The AddPolicyHandler () method is what adds policies to the HttpClient objects you'll use. In this case, it's adding a Polly's policy for Http Retries with … bt investor login